Roasted Dijon Cauliflower Recipe

Roasted Dijon Cauliflower

A tangy and flavorful roasted cauliflower dish perfect for any meal.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 30 minutes
Total Time 40 minutes
Course Side Dish
Cuisine American
Servings 4 servings
Calories 80 kcal

Equipment

  • Oven Preheat to 400°F (200°C)
  • Baking sheet Line with parchment paper for easy cleanup
  • Mixing bowl For combining ingredients

Ingredients
  

Main Ingredients

  • 3 tablespoons Dijon mustard
  • 2 tablespoons extra virgin olive oil
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 head cauliflower, separated into florets (about 4 cups)
  • Salt and pepper, to taste
  • Fresh dill, chopped, for garnish

Instructions
 

  •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C).
  • In a large mixing bowl, combine the Dijon mustard, olive oil, minced garlic, and a pinch of salt and pepper. Mix well.
  • Add the cauliflower florets to the bowl and toss them with your hands until they are thoroughly coated in the mustard mixture.
  • Spread the coated cauliflower in a single layer on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per.
  • Roast in the oven for 30 minutes, or until the cauliflower is tender and lightly browned.
  • Once done, remove the baking sheet from the oven and transfer the roasted cauliflower to a shallow serving bowl or plate. Garnish with chopped fresh dill before serving.

Notes

For added flavor, consider sprinkling some grated Parmesan cheese over the cauliflower before roasting. You can also experiment with different herbs like parsley or thyme for a unique twist.
